Detailed insights for DE56 0LR

Overview

Postcode DE56 0LR is located in a rural town, within the Kilburn, Denby, Holbrook & Horsley ward of Amber Valley in the East Midlands region, and forms part of the Openwoodgate & Holbrook area. It has very low deprivation and very low crime levels, with around 28.1 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 71% below the East Midlands average of 96 per 1,000. The average income per household in Openwoodgate & Holbrook is £52,785 per year. The nearest station is Belper, about 1.5 miles away. There are 4 primary and 2 secondary schools in the area.

Deprivation level

2/10

Openwoodgate & Holbrook has a very low level of deprivation, ranked at position 26,559 out of 32,844 areas in the United Kingdom, placing it within the bottom 19% least deprived areas in England.

Crime level

2/10

Openwoodgate & Holbrook has a very low crime rate, with approximately 28.1 reported incidents per 1,000 population each year.

Social housing

2.1%

Approximately 2.1% of homes on this street are social housing provided by a local council or housing association. Across the surrounding area, around 7.5% of dwellings are socially rented.

Income level

7/10

The average income per household in Openwoodgate & Holbrook is £52,785 per year.

Noise Level

Low

Low noise level (55.0-59.9 dB) from road, approximately 79 ft away from DE56 0LR.

Flood risk

No risk

Openwoodgate & Holbrook near DE56 0LR has no flood risk (less than 0.1% chance of a flood each year) from rivers and sea.

Transport

The nearest station is Belper located about 1.5 miles away. There are no other stations nearby.
